at the time, i had a big conversation with a few other people about how we as americans are shifting our society away from hand-on jobs(a very critical part of the societal shift from a manufacturing society to a service society), where everyone wants to become a middle manager or better(in my research, this began during the Reagan administration, after his people came to the conclusion that we were falling behind china in education, and he started pushing for college education to what it's become today). it leaves a vacuum in the lower end of the workforce, that historically allows others in much worse positions to pull themselves up. but because our immigration system has become a legal rats nest of red tape and bureaucracy that has made it almost impossible for anyone to get through the system without first having money to begin with(which they then typically shoot for the higher-paid positions, naturally), it only serves to further the manufacturing/hands-on gap, as less and less people are willing or able to step into those roles. it's an interesting conversation, that eventually ends with "everything in moderation", and our current system weighs too heavily to the collegiate side to offer any alternative. it's a historic "Us vs. Them." it will never be fixed. the divide will only grow larger as we all create and maintain deeper individual beliefs.
